Yes, there are such items. I've found that such "sharp" items gives +1 to critical threat by replacing "normal attack type" by "keen attack type" in the item ability sheet. I don't know, is it possible to modify "keen attack" properties somehow.

I was thinking, that feat "Improved Criticals" works by replacing all attacks with keen attacks, but its cumulates with "sharp" weapons! For example, fighter with only this feat and normal axe has 19-20/x3, without feat and with sharp axe also has 19-20/x3, but with both feat and sharp axe has 18-20/x3.
